2012-08-24 251 views
1

我已經在windows 7上安裝了perl,並配置了Axeman的How do I install a module? Strawberry Perl issues的代理(http & ftp),分別用我的lan代理IP和端口替換了代理。但是,當我運行cpanm App :: cpanminus時,它會返回代理驗證失敗的消息。它請求一個用戶名。在windows中安裝草莓perl

+0

我認爲cpanm是App :: cpanminus,你需要先使用cpan。 – squiguy

+0

那麼輸入用戶名? – Quentin

+0

@squiguy我在cmd提示符下使用了'cpan App :: cpanminus' – user1498499

回答

1

你需要設置環境變量http_proxy形式:

http_proxy=http://user:[email protected]:port/ 

否則只是使用cpan客戶端。


編輯:2012-08-29

如果沒有代理用戶名和密碼,你是不是通過代理走出不管客戶端軟件。

+2

在Windows上,該命令將是'set http_proxy = http:// user :密碼@主機:端口/'。 AFAIK無法在Windows上與您的命令一起定義Env vars。 – wes

+0

是的,確實.... –

+0

我卡住的原因是,我在一個代理服務器,我們沒有usernm和psswrd的局域網。這是否意味着沒有辦法讓cpan工作? – user1498499